8. Cell cycle control in G1 : restriction points for growth factors and anchorage dependence
Sammanfattning : Background: The eukaryotic cell cycle consists of four well-defined phases. During the S phase DNA is replicated and during the M phase the chromosomes are segregated to daughter cells. The time gap between completion of M phase and entry into S phase is called G1. The time gap between S phase and mitosis is called G2. LÄS MER

10. Biodegradable magnesium implants, immunomodulation, and tissue repair/regeneration
Sammanfattning : The century-old paradigm of holding fractures with a metallic implant to enable bone repair, known as osteosynthesis, is still used today without alteration. Patients are increasingly being treated with metallic implants made of magnesium (Mg) that secure osteosynthesis and are reabsorbed in situ without the surgical re-entry that requires their permanent analogs.
